The Long Beach Playhouse staff and friends will be letting their hair down, so to speak, for their (mostly) annual Staff and Friends Cabaret. It's an evening of fun, letting off some steam, and some good old fashioned theatrical fun.

See Staff Members, friends of the Playhouse and Volunteers perform for your amusement on the Studio Stage. Everything from Singing, Dancing, Acting and Plain Ranting can be expected. See the staff do what they've always wanted to, or what we could talk them into doing. Not an event to miss!

"This gives us a chance to do some things we usually wouldn't get to do and have some fun," said Vonderschmitt, "For instance, I plan on making a complete fool of myself with some puppets."

Long Beach Playhouse is located at 5021 E. Anaheim St., Long Beach, CA, 90804, right across from the Long Beach Recreation golf course. The Playhouse is community-supported theatre with programs and events that cut across age, gender, ethnic, and cultural boundaries.
